> I'm new to NTOP, and am installing from the Redhat 8.0 RPM. After
installation
> this is what happens:
>
> ---
> [EMAIL PROTECTED] root]# rpm -Uvh ntop-2.1.90-0.i386.rpm
> Preparing...                ###########################################
[100%]
>    1:ntop                   ###########################################
[100%]
> ***********************************************************************
> ***********************************************************************
> ***********************************************************************
> * YOU MUST SETUP A PASSWORD BEFORE RUNNING NTOP                       *
> *                                                                     *
> *       (as root run) $ /usr/bin/ntop @/etc/ntop.conf -A              *
> *                                                                     *
> *       see 1STRUN.txt in /usr/share/doc/ntop-<release>               *
> ***********************************************************************
> ***********************************************************************
>
> Questions?  See the FAQ in /usr/share/doc/ntop-<release>
>
> [EMAIL PROTECTED] root]# /usr/bin/ntop @/etc/ntop.conf -A
> Wait please: ntop is coming up...
>    Processing file /etc/ntop.conf for parameters...
> 05/Apr/2003 22:22:02 Initializing gdbm databases
> 05/Apr/2003 22:22:02 THREADMGMT: Started thread (16386) for network packet
analyser
> 05/Apr/2003 22:22:02 THREADMGMT: Started thread (32771) for idle hosts
> detection05/Apr/2003 22:22:02 THREADMGMT: Started thread (49156) for DNS
address
> resolution
>
> Please enter the password for the admin user: 05/Apr/2003 22:22:02
THREADMGMT:
> Packet processor thread (16386) started...
> 05/Apr/2003 22:22:02 THREADMGMT: Idle Scan thread (32771) started
> 05/Apr/2003 22:22:02 THREADMGMT: Address resolution thread started...
> Killed
>
> ---
>
> What am I doing wrong? I'm trying to set a password, but it just hangs
there
> until I kill it. It isn't asking me to type in a password or anything,
like it
> should. What should I do?
